MemoriesByMom
15-11-2005, 03:22 PM
Also, keep in mind that the UK software version is setup slightly differently than the US. The defaults are different (I assume it is just defaults, not hardcoding!). You'll probably want to change the default page size from A4 (I think) in the UK to 8.5"x11" in the US. Also, most likely you'll want to change your measurements from mm to inches.
